From the given figure, the value of x is ______.

Options
75°
90°
120°
60°

Solution
From the given figure, the value of x is 120°.
Explanation:

In ΔABC, ∠CAB + ∠ABC + ∠BCA = 180° ...[Angle sum property of a triangle]
⇒ 25° + 35° + ∠BCA = 180°
⇒ ∠BCA = 180° – 60°
⇒ ∠BCA = 120°
Also, ∠BCA is an exterior angle
∴ ∠BCA = ∠D + y
⇒ y = ∠BCA – ∠D = 120° – 60° ...[∵ ∠D = 60°, given]
⇒ y = 60°
Now, ∠x and ∠y from a linear pair
∴ x + y = 180°
⇒ x + 60° = 180°
⇒ x = 180° – 60° = 120°
